I refer to Mumbida Wind Farm Pty Ltd, and I ask: (a) has Verve Energy provided security to any debts held by Mumbida Wind Farm Pty Ltd and if so, what is the amount of this security; and (b) are there now, or has there previously been, any assets of Verve Energy subject to this security and if so, when and what assets?

(a) The Mumbida Wind Farm is project financed on a non recourse basis. Verve Energy has not provided any security to the debts associated with the joint venture.
(b) There are no Verve Energy assets that are subject to any securities associated with the Mumbida Wind Farm.
